        It seems that nearly every week there is a new thread started regarding lighting (usually headlights). I though that I'd help everyone out and begin to compile a comprehensive e30 lighting FAQ.

        Q: Which bulbs go with which headlights?

        A:

        Sealed Beams:
        -Non-removable bulb (entire reflector housing must be replaced upon failure)

        US Ellipsoids:
        -Low Beam: 9006
        -High Beam: 9005

        Euro Ellipsoids:
        -Low/High Beam: H1
